2

Entry Level Software Developer Jobs in California

Evaluate the interface between hardware and software, operational requirements, and characteristics ... All of our core engineers are paid in the $150,000 range or greater and we also provide our ...

junior software programmer fullstack

San Jose, CA · On-site

$78.50K - $101.90K/yr

Currently, We are looking for entry-level software programmers, Java Full stack developers, Python/Java developers, Data analysts/Data Engineers/ Data Scientists, Machine Learning engineers for ...

Sonsoft Inc. is growing at a steady pace specializing in the fields of Software Development, Software Consultancy and Information Technology Enabled Services. Note: - * Strong MSTR developer with ...

Software Developers * Embedded Software Developers * AI Developers * Web Developers * Software Developer QAs * Release QAs * AV Analysts/IPS Analysts * Hardware Developers * DevOps Engineers * C ...

Software Developers * Embedded Software Developers * AI Developers * Web Developers * Software Developer QAs * Release QAs * AV Analysts/IPS Analysts * Hardware Developers * DevOps Engineers * C ...

Software Developers * Embedded Software Developers * AI Developers * Web Developers * Software Developer QAs * Release QAs * AV Analysts/IPS Analysts * Hardware Developers * DevOps Engineers * C ...

We're looking for a software engineer to join our team and solve impactful problems alongside experienced engineers. As an engineer on the Setup team, you'll contribute to feature development and bug ...

Software Developers * Embedded Software Developers * AI Developers * Web Developers * Software Developer QAs * Release QAs * AV Analysts/IPS Analysts * Hardware Developers * DevOps Engineers * C ...

Software Engineer - Setup

Bodega Bay, CA · On-site

$147.40K - $220.90K/yr

We're looking for a software engineer to join our team and solve impactful problems alongside experienced engineers. As an engineer on the Setup team, you'll contribute to feature development and bug ...

We are looking for a self-driven entry level software engineer to join our Fashion Nova applications team! As an engineer on our core consumer applications team the code you write will touch our core ...

We are looking for a self-driven entry level software engineer to join our Fashion Nova applications team! As an engineer on our core consumer applications team the code you write will touch our core ...

As a University Graduate Software Engineer, you will participate in designing, developing, and maintaining software solutions that power our products and services. Team placements will be made at the ...

For this position, we are looking for a full stack backend engineer, who will be working directly ... Passion for finding problems with software and helping ensure they never happen again. * Easily ...

next page

Showing results 1-20

Entry Level Software Developer information

See California salary details

$29.1K

$99K

$238.3K

How much do entry level software developer jobs pay per year?

As of May 29, 2026, the average yearly pay for entry level software developer in California is $98,952.00, according to ZipRecruiter salary data. Most workers in this role earn between $62,700.00 and $104,600.00 per year, depending on experience, location, and employer.

What Does an Entry Level Software Developer Do?

An entry-level software developer has simpler duties compared to more senior members of the field. At the entry level, your responsibilities are to create simple, single-thread code to achieve a specific task. These bits of code can be combined to create a larger program. You may also have to create or write a design algorithm by which you create software. However, most of the time, as an entry-level developer, you are in charge of debugging. You have to comb through the code of a piece of software to remove errors.

What are the key skills and qualifications needed to thrive as an Entry Level Software Developer, and why are they important?

To thrive as an Entry Level Software Developer, you need a solid understanding of programming languages such as Java, Python, or C++, along with a relevant degree or coding bootcamp experience. Familiarity with version control systems like Git, integrated development environments (IDEs), and basic knowledge of databases is important. Strong problem-solving abilities, attention to detail, and effective teamwork set standout candidates apart. These skills and qualities are crucial for building reliable software, collaborating with colleagues, and adapting to evolving technical requirements.

What types of projects and tasks can I expect to work on as an entry level software developer?

As an entry level software developer, you will typically be assigned to work on smaller modules or features within larger projects, often under the guidance of more experienced developers. Your daily tasks may include writing and testing code, fixing bugs, participating in code reviews, and collaborating with team members through agile sprints or regular meetings. You'll also have opportunities to learn new technologies, contribute to documentation, and gradually take on more complex responsibilities as you gain experience. This environment encourages continuous learning and close collaboration with others, helping you build both technical and teamwork skills.

What are entry level software developers?

Entry level software developers are professionals who are at the beginning of their software development careers. They typically have foundational knowledge of programming languages, software development methodologies, and problem-solving skills. Entry level developers work under the guidance of more experienced engineers to write code, fix bugs, and contribute to software projects. Their responsibilities often include learning new technologies, collaborating with team members, and gaining practical experience to advance in their careers.

What is the difference between Entry Level Software Developer vs Junior Software Engineer?

AspectEntry Level Software DeveloperJunior Software Engineer
Required CredentialsBachelor's in CS or related field, coding bootcamp experienceBachelor's in CS or related field, internship experience
Work EnvironmentTech companies, startups, software firmsTech companies, consulting firms, startups
Employer UsageCommonly used in job postings and industryOften used interchangeably with Entry Level Software Developer

Both roles typically require a bachelor's degree in computer science or related fields and some coding experience. They work in similar environments like tech companies and startups. The terms are often used interchangeably, but 'Junior Software Engineer' may emphasize a slightly more engineering-focused role. Overall, they represent entry-level positions for aspiring software professionals.

What are the most commonly searched types of Software Developer jobs in California? The most popular types of Software Developer jobs in California are:
What job categories do people searching Entry Level Software Developer jobs in California look for? The top searched job categories for Entry Level Software Developer jobs in California are:
What cities in California are hiring for Entry Level Software Developer jobs? Cities in California with the most Entry Level Software Developer job openings:
What are popular job titles related to Entry Level Software Developer jobs in CA? For Entry Level Software Developer jobs in CA, the most frequently searched job titles are:
Infographic showing various Entry Level Software Developer job openings in California as of May 2026, with employment types broken down into 3% As Needed, 88% Full Time, 7% Part Time, 1% Temporary, and 1% Contract. Highlights an 88% Physical, 7% Hybrid, and 5% Remote job distribution, with an average salary of $98,952 per year, or $47.6 per hour.
Blockchain Developer

Blockchain Developer

Punch Agency

San Francisco, CA

Full-time

Posted 14 days ago


Job description

Company Description

Punch is a full service digital agency based out of New York, Silicon Valley, LA, Boston, Stockholm and Phuket, Thailand. Here at Punch, we take pride in tackling our clients' most challenging tasks. Founded by a group of former Google Engineers and now with over 75 staff, Punch is now leading the way in creating new cutting-edge technology.

We're looking for innovative thinkers with a hunger to expand their knowledge!
We are building a more technical world.Go ahead and check out some of our work here: www.punch-agency.com


Job Description

Research, design, develop, and modify enterprise-wide systems and applications software. Plan system and development deployment and maintain responsibility for meeting software compliance standards. Evaluate the interface between hardware and software, operational requirements, and characteristics of the overall system. Document testing and maintenance of system corrections. Provide technical solutions to a wide range of difficult problems, including imaginative, though, practicable, and consistent with organizational objectives. Determine and develop approaches to solutions independently.

Qualifications

Basic Qualifications:
-2+ years of experience with JavaScript development
-Experience in developing Smart Contracts with Solidity or a similar platform
-Experience with software development in a large enterprise Agile environment
-Experience with cryptography principles
-Experience with peer-to-peer networks
-Knowledge of technical Ethereum Blockchain concepts
-Knowledge of Blockchain architecture
-Ability to obtain a security clearance
-BA or BS degree required
Additional Qualifications:
-Experience with Hyperledger
-Experience with MS Azure
-Experience with AWS
-Ability to work with a small team taking on large responsibilities
-Ability to operate astutely in uncertain environments with authority and influence
-Ability to emphasize methodologies, modeling, and governance while remaining technologically and politically neutral
-Ability to articulate and persuade, display enthusiasm, and show a knack for excellent storytelling
-Ability to adapt and learn in fast-paced environment
-Possession of excellent oral and written communications skills to explain advanced concepts to team members, users, and clients
-Possession of excellent oral problem-solving skills to work independently and address ad-hoc challenges

Additional Information

We are a team of former Google Engineers and Designers based in Silicon Valley, New York and Phuket, Thailand.

All of our core engineers are paid in the $150,000 range or greater and we also provide our engineers the opportunity to work, all expenses paid, from our Phuket, Thailand office one month a year as a creative outlet to work and enjoy life to the fullest.

In this role you will work with some of the most exciting projects in the industry today with a team of fast moving engineers and designers who have a passion for building disruptive products.Â